What does Carpenter Technology do? Carpenter Technology Corp is an American company that manufactures high-performance materials and components. The company was founded in 1889 in Reading, Pennsylvania and has a long history as a pioneer in metallurgical technologies. It serves customers from various industries and applications with customized solutions. The company's strengths include the ability to develop and produce custom alloys and materials, particularly for customers with specific requirements such as high strength, hardness, or corrosion resistance. Carpenter Technology Corp operates in different business segments, including Advanced Alloys, Performance Engineered Products, and Specialty Alloys Operations, each specializing in specific product areas. The company's product range includes a wide variety of materials and components used in both mass production and custom orders. EBIT/Assets measures operating profitability relative to total assets, providing an unlevered view of asset efficiency that is comparable across capital structures.
